## Step 7: Tame the GC pauses

So, Matchbox (our matching service) used to stall for whole seconds during full collections, which made the pairing queue back up badly. The fix in this migration is switching to the low-pause collector and shrinking the old-gen heap. Don't just copy prod settings from memory — people keep getting the region size wrong. Apply the collector settings shown here.

settings of bafof-tagep:
[frador]
port = 9300
region = west-1
host = frador.norvacorp.corp
timeout_ms = 3000
retries = 5

Hi team,

Before I hand off the 3.2 release, please note the humidity sensor drift reported on Verdana controllers in the Elmbrook trial site. Drift exceeds 4% after roughly ten days of continuous operation; firmware 3.2.1 adds an automatic recalibration cycle every 72 hours. Support should advise growers to install 3.2.1 and trigger a manual recalibration once. The hotfix bundle must be verified before distribution, so I'm including the signing key used for the 3.2.1 packages below.

release key, fahof-yagap: bky3_m5d

Ticket GRID-412: Staging environment for the Puzzlewright crossword generator is misconfigured. The clue-database connector is pointing at the retired Lexicon cluster, so nightly puzzle builds fail silently during dictionary sync. Before the 4.2 release cut, we need the staging env file corrected to match production topology. I've verified the hostname and port changes locally with Marisol's test harness. Please add the corrected entry to staging.env; the signing credential line goes directly below this sentence.

secret setting of tajof-bahif: COURIER_KEY3=65d